Xperia Z1s for T-Mobile finally gets Root
Sony Xperia Z1s (C6916) owners have been patiently waiting for the handset to be rooted since it launched earlier this year. Normally achieving root is a relatively straight forward process if you can unlock the bootloader. The problem for Xperia Z1s owners is that this is a T-Mobile US carrier device and thus the bootloader cannot be unlocked.
Well, thanks to a root exploit discovered for the Sony Xperia Z2 and Xperia Z2 Tablet (note: full root has yet to be achieved for these models), XDA devs jcase and beaups have managed to fully root the Xperia Z1s.
This means that Xperia Z1s owners can finally use root apps and can also dabble in custom ROMs. However, it is worth noting that this root solution is specific to the current Xperia Z1s kernel, so users may not be able to use Android KitKat until a compatible kernel is provided.
